Product Details
The Honeywell 8C-TAIM01 51306999-175 serves as the primary 8C-TAIM01 Analog Input Module utilized to execute high-level current signal acquisition across Series 8 control platforms. The assembly interfaces with remote transmitters to accept high-level loop currents, performing analog-to-digital processing and field power distribution directly via the PMIO Low Level Mux IOTA (Input Output Termination Assembly) architecture without requiring external marshalling components.

4-20 mA HART Loop Protocol and Field Execution
The hardware platform incorporates dedicated 4-20 mA loop processing circuits designed to provide structural channel-to-channel isolation parameters. By deploying an internal power limiting configuration, the module supplies integrated non-incendive field power directly to connected 4-20 mA field loops, eliminating the requirement for external power supplies or intermediate marshalling panels in Division 2 environments. The analog-to-digital converter matrix runs extensive background self-diagnostics alongside a fast loop scan execution loop, ensuring real-time signal validation and cross-talk suppression during multi-channel operation.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How does the module execute channel protection during a field wiring short circuit?
A: The module features integrated channel power protection within its non-incendive current-limiting circuitry. A short circuit on an individual 4-20 mA loop restricts the current fault locally, preventing damage to the module electronics and isolating the fault from affecting adjacent channels on the IOTA.
Q: Is hot-swap replacement permitted for the 8C-TAIM01 module in live redundant architectures?
A: Yes, if the underlying IOTA configuration is populated with an optional redundant module pair. The active module maintains continuous fast loop scans while the faulty secondary module is extracted and replaced, provided standard static-discharge protocols and latching steps are followed.
Field Installation Guidelines
- Physical Orientation: Align the module guide rails with the specific Series 8 PMIO LL Mux IOTA slot position. Press firmly until the mechanical locking ears click into the fully engaged tracking position on the carrier backplane.
- Field Loop Wiring: Connect the high-level current transmitter leads to the designated IOTA terminal block channels. Ensure field wires are stripped uniformly and clamped tightly to maintain non-incendive loop integrity.
- Shield Termination: Terminate field cable shields at the designated chassis ground bus bar on the cabinet wall. Do not float the shield at both ends; ground exclusively at the control system marshaling point to eliminate ground loops.
- Conformal Coating Integrity: Inspect the assembly surface prior to installation to ensure the protective conformal coating is free of deep scratches or cracks that could expose copper traces to corrosive atmospheric elements.
